The Elite Roofing Sacramento Diaries
Getting The Elite Roofing Sacramento To WorkTable of ContentsElite Roofing Sacramento Can Be Fun For EveryoneElite Roofing Sacramento for DummiesHow Elite Roofing Sacramento can Save You Time, Stress, and Money.Getting The Elite Roofing Sacramento To WorkElite Roofing Sacramento Things To Know Before You BuyAvoid asphalt if you live in a specifical